How they compare
Chile currently reports 0.7264 kg/ha against 0.6088 kg/ha in Côte d'Ivoire, a difference of 0.1176 kg/ha.
That makes Chile's figure about 1.2 times Côte d'Ivoire's.
The two have swapped places 2 times across 63 shared years of data; in 1961 it was Chile ahead.
Chile ranks 126th and Côte d'Ivoire ranks 129th of 201 countries.
Chile has averaged higher in every one of the 7 decades both report.
Head to head by decade
| Decade | Chile | Côte d'Ivoire | Difference | Ahead |
|---|---|---|---|---|
| 1960s | 0.959 kg/ha | 0.6792 kg/ha | 0.2798 kg/ha | Chile |
| 1970s | 0.8545 kg/ha | 0.7504 kg/ha | 0.1041 kg/ha | Chile |
| 1980s | 0.868 kg/ha | 0.7786 kg/ha | 0.0894 kg/ha | Chile |
| 1990s | 1.01 kg/ha | 0.7501 kg/ha | 0.261 kg/ha | Chile |
| 2000s | 1.18 kg/ha | 0.7873 kg/ha | 0.3926 kg/ha | Chile |
| 2010s | 1 kg/ha | 0.6892 kg/ha | 0.3138 kg/ha | Chile |
| 2020s | 0.7798 kg/ha | 0.6343 kg/ha | 0.1454 kg/ha | Chile |
Averages of every year both report within each decade.

About this data
The Cropland Nutrient balance domain contains information on the flows of nitrogen, phosphorus, and potassium from mineral fertilizer, manure applied, atmospheric deposition, crop removal, and biological fixation over cropland and per unit area of cropland. The flows are aggregated to total inputs and total outputs, from which the overall nutrient balance and nutrient use efficiency on cropland are calculated. Statistics are disseminated in units of tonnes and in kg/ha, as appropriate. Nutrient use efficiency is expressed as a fraction (%).
